Beginner’s Guide to Paper Embroidery ~ French Knot ~ Part 2
Don't forget to stop by and Like my Facebook Page and Follow me on Instagram!
Struggling with loose, floppy French knots or having them
pop right through your paper? You aren't alone! The French knot adds gorgeous
3D texture to handmade cards, but it takes a little specific technique when working
on paper.
In this quick 2-minute tutorial, I walk you through the
exact wrapping method, explain the secret to perfect thread tension, and
troubleshoot the most common beginner mistakes.
